About Ananya Hooda

Ananya Hooda is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ery and Cancer Research, having authored 12 papers that have together received 328 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(4 papers),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(3 papers) and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(111 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(110 citations) and Surgery (181 citations). Ananya Hooda has collaborated with scholars based in United States and India. Frequent co-authors include Anurag Mehta, Laurence Sperling, Devinder S. Dhindsa, Arshed A. Quyyumi, Yi‐An Ko, Shivang Desai, Ayman Alkhoder, Chang Liu, Zakaria Almuwaqqat and Mohamad Wehbe.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American College of Cardiology, Arteriosclerosis Thrombosis and Vascular Biology and The American Journal of Cardiology.
